About Maximising Personal Productivity

What is Maximising Personal Productivity?

Maximising Personal Productivity is an online learning course designed to help individuals take control of their time and achieve personal and professional goals more effectively. Developed by John Academy and hosted on Alison US CA, this course provides practical training in time management, goal setting, task prioritization, and workspace optimization. It's ideal for learners seeking actionable strategies to enhance focus, reduce wasted effort, and improve daily output.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is the Maximising Personal Productivity course about?

It teaches practical techniques for managing time, setting goals with SMART and Three Ps methods, organizing tasks, and overcoming procrastination. Designed for self-paced learning, it helps individuals boost efficiency in work and personal life through structured strategies and ergonomic workspace tips.

Does the course offer a certificate upon completion?

Yes, Alison offers a free digital certificate upon completion, with optional paid upgrades for physical or verified credentials. Certification may require a fee, but course access remains free. The certificate can support professional development and career advancement.

How long does it take to complete the course?

The course typically takes 1.5 to 3 hours to complete, depending on pace. It's self-paced, allowing learners to start and stop as needed. Modules are concise, focusing on actionable insights rather than lengthy lectures.

Is Maximising Personal Productivity suitable for beginners?

Yes, the course is designed for all skill levels, especially beginners. No prior knowledge of productivity systems is required. Concepts are explained clearly, making it accessible for students, new professionals, or anyone looking to build better daily habits.
